| <p>Here's what the Apache community have been working on over the past week:</p> |
| <p>ApacheCon™ –the official conference series of The Apache Software Foundation.<br /> - CFP closes on 1 July for "ApacheCon: Core" 1-2 October 2015 in Budapest <a href="http://apachecon.com/">http://apachecon.com/</a></p> |
| <p>ASF Infrastructure –our distributed team on four continents keeps the ASF's infrastructure running around the clock.<br /> - Uptime over the past week has been a smooth 99.16% <a href="http://status.apache.org/">http://status.apache.org/</a></p> |
| <p>Apache CloudStack™ –Open Source software designed to deploy and manage large networks of virtual machines, as a highly available, highly scalable Infrastructure as a Service (IaaS) cloud computing platform.<br /> - Apache CloudStack 4.4.4 released <a href="http://cloudstack.apache.org/%20downloads.html">http://cloudstack.apache.org/ downloads.html</a></p> |
| <p>Apache Commons™ Configuration –a software library that provides a generic configuration interface which enables an application to read configuration data from a variety of sources.<br /> - Commons Configuration 2.0-beta1 released <a href="http://commons.apache.org/proper/commons-configuration/download_configuration.cgi">http://commons.apache.org/proper/commons-configuration/download_configuration.cgi</a></p> |
| <p>Apache Flink™ –an Open Source platform for scalable batch and stream data processing.<br /> - Apache Flink 0.9.0 released <a href="http://flink.apache.org/news/2015/06/24/announcing-apache-flink-0.9.0-release.html">http://flink.apache.org/news/2015/06/24/announcing-apache-flink-0.9.0-release.html </a></p> |
| <p>Apache Jackrabbit™ <span style="white-space: pre-wrap;">Oak </span>–<span style="white-space: pre-wrap;">a scalable, high-performance hierarchical content </span><span style="white-space: pre-wrap;">repository designed for use as the foundation of modern world-class Web sites and other demanding content applications. </span> <br />- Apache Jackrabbit Oak 1.3.1 released <span style="white-space: pre-wrap;"><a href="http://jackrabbit.apache.org/downloads.html">http://jackrabbit.apache.org/downloads.html</a></span></p> |
| <p>Apache mod_perl™ –a unique piece of software that integrates the power of Perl with the flexibility and stability of the Apache Web server.<br /> - Apache mod_perl 2.0.9 released <a href="http://apache.org/dist/perl/">http://apache.org/dist/perl/</a></p> |

| <p>Apache Tika™ –a toolkit for detecting and extracting metadata and structured text content from various documents using existing parser libraries.<br /> - Apache Tika 1.9 released <a href="http://uima.apache.org/ruta.html">http://uima.apache.org/ruta.html</a></p> |
| <p>Apache Wicket™ –with proper mark-up/logic separation, a POJO data model, and a refreshing lack of XML, Apache Wicket makes developing Web-apps simple and enjoyable again.<br /> - Apache Wicket 7.0.0-M6 released <a href="http://wicket.apache.org/">http://wicket.apache.org/</a></p> |
